Installation Procedure

2004 Oldsmobile Bravada AWDSECTION Installation Procedure
WARNING: This page is about a different car, the 2004 GMC Sierra, 2004 GMC Cab & Chassis Sierra, 2004 Chevrolet Silverado, and 2004 Chevrolet Cab & Chassis Silverado. However, it is still accessible from the selected car via links, so may be relevant.
  1. Install the NEW throttle body gasket.
  2. Fig 1: Throttle Body Gasket
    GM492774Courtesy of GENERAL MOTORS CORP.
  3. Install the throttle body.
    NOTE: Refer to Fastener Notice in Cautions and Notices.
  4. Install the throttle body nuts.

    Tighten:  Tighten the nuts to 10 N.m (89 lb in).

  5. Fig 2: View Of Throttle Body & Nuts
    GM825837Courtesy of GENERAL MOTORS CORP.
  6. Install the coolant air bleed hose to the throttle body.
  7. Position the coolant air bleed hose clamp at the throttle body.
  8. Fig 3: Coolant Air Bleed Hose & Clamp
    GM1239286Courtesy of GENERAL MOTORS CORP.

When to See a Mechanic

Stop DIY work and contact a certified mechanic immediately if any of the following apply:

  • You smell fuel, burning insulation, or see smoke.
  • Brakes feel soft, pull hard to one side, or make grinding noises.
  • The engine overheats, stalls repeatedly, or misfires under load.
  • You are missing required tools, torque specs, or safe lifting equipment.
  • You are not confident in the next step or safety outcome.
